angular2用webpack打包每次都只打包成單個mian文件,很大,例如頁面中的關於我們,聯系我們這樣的頁面,用戶可能幾乎不會打開,但是我們還是每次都要讓用戶加載,體驗很不好, 這樣就需要按需加載,當不長訪問的頁面,我們就單獨打包成一個頁面,當客戶訪問時,再去加載JS文件 ...
按需加載估計是大家在使用angular之后最想解決的問題吧,因為angular的依賴機制,導致了必須在第一次加載的時候就加載所有js文件,小項目還好,稍大一點的項目如果有上百個js文件,不管是從效率還是寫法都相當不好。所以這次我使用了 ocLazyLoad來實現懶加載。文檔看這里 .引入js文件,並注入 ocLazyLoad服務 .對 ocLazyLoad進行基礎配置 .根據模塊配置路由 關於第 ...
2016-11-17 10:45 0 1704 推薦指數:
angular2用webpack打包每次都只打包成單個mian文件,很大,例如頁面中的關於我們,聯系我們這樣的頁面,用戶可能幾乎不會打開,但是我們還是每次都要讓用戶加載,體驗很不好, 這樣就需要按需加載,當不長訪問的頁面,我們就單獨打包成一個頁面,當客戶訪問時,再去加載JS文件 ...
: 按需加載 (1)按需加載原因:首屏優化,第三方組件庫依賴過大,會給首屏加載帶來很大的壓力, ...
1 npm install babel-plugin-import --save babel-plugin-import 可以使用 babel-plugin-import 來進行按需加載,加入這個插件后,你可以這么寫 babel-plugin-import 配置 ...
在plugins/iview.js中修改 初始代碼如下 修改成如下代碼 ...
歡迎大家討論與指導 : ) 初學者,有不足的地方希望各位指出 一、前言 ocLoayLoad是AngularJS的模塊按需加載器。一般在小型項目里,首次加載頁面就下載好所有的資源沒有什么大問題。但是當我們的網站漸漸龐大起來,這樣子的加載策略讓網速初始化速度變得越來越慢,用戶 ...
...
lodash按需加載 lodash提供了很多可用的方法供我們使用,是一個很好用且用起來得心應手的工具庫。但是同時,lodash的體積也不小,我們在使用的時候可能只是使用了幾個方法,但是卻把整個lodash庫引入了。殺雞用了牛刀的感覺! 對於這個問題,有幾種方案可供選擇 ...
定義一個ele.js文件 官網: https://element.eleme.io/#/zh-CN/component/quickstart 喜歡的小伙伴可以關注我的微信公眾號“前端偽大叔” ...